Ups and Downs on Day One

Sabercats bring the bats, fall in first day of Grace series.

LEAD 

KENTWOOD, Mich. -- It was the Sabercats' most productive day at the plate all season, but they still took two losses to Grace Christian University to open the weekend series in Michigan. Maranatha (0-17) fell 8-16 and 3-11 to the Tigers (9-20) on a cloudy day at Kellogg Woods Park.

Teddy Haugen grabbed the headlines home runs in back-to-back games - the first time since 2001 for a Maranatha Baseball player. Haugen and Cameron Curcuro led Maranatha on the day with four hits apiece.

STORY

Game One
The bats came alive right away in the opener, as Maranatha grabbed the lead 5-4 in the top of the second inning. Haugen got things started with a double to left field, and an RBI single from Curcuro paired nicely with a collection of errors from the Tigers to give Maranatha the advantage. Brayden Kenny was the third Sabercat to contribute a hit in the big second inning.

Jonathan Piranian and Joe Cook (RBI) both smashed doubles in the third inning, as the Sabercats doubled their lead, but a 12-run blitz from the Tigers in the 4th-6th innings stunned the Sabercats. The hosts compiled eight hits in the 12-run stretch to stifle the Sabercats' bid at the win, and despite a seventh-inning homer from Haugen and a sacrifice fly from Kenny, the Sabercats were handed their first loss of the season.

Piranian, Cook, and Haugen all had doubles for Maranatha, while Curcuro (3) Piranian (2), and Haugen (2) all recorded multiple hits. Haugen recorded his third and fourth career home runs.

Game Two
Grace wasted no time in the first inning of the second game, scoring four runs in the first and another in the second. Maranatha's only initial response was an RBI double from Cucuro to bring home Haugen in the top of the fourth, but Grace answered with five runs in their next at-bat to put the game on ice.

Haugen stepped up again in the sixth with his second home run of the day - the first for a Maranatha player since 2001 - but that and an RBI double from Cook were the only offense the Sabercats could produce for the rest of the game.

All in all, it was the Sabercats' most productive day at the plate this season, and they will look to carry the momentum into games three and four of the weekend series at Grace.
